How AI Chat Interfaces Work
AI chat interfaces use natural language processing (NLP) and machine learning algorithms to understand and respond to user queries. These systems are trained on vast datasets of health information, allowing them to provide accurate and relevant responses. When a user interacts with the chat interface, the AI analyzes the query, retrieves the necessary information from its database, and presents it in a clear and concise manner. This real-time interaction mimics human conversation, making the process feel natural and intuitive.
The AI continuously learns from each interaction, improving its ability to understand user needs and provide better insights over time. This adaptive learning ensures that the information provided remains up-to-date and aligned with the latest health research and industry trends. The chat interface can handle a wide range of queries, from basic health questions to detailed information about specific medical conditions and treatments.

Security and Privacy Considerations
Given the sensitive nature of health information, security and privacy are paramount. AI chat interfaces are designed with robust security measures to protect user data. Encryption protocols ensure that all communications are secure, and access controls prevent unauthorized access to personal information. Compliance with healthcare regulations, such as HIPAA in the United States, is also a priority, ensuring that user data is handled in accordance with legal standards.
Users can rest assured that their queries and personal health information are safeguarded, creating a trustworthy environment for seeking health insights. The focus on security builds confidence, encouraging more individuals to utilize these AI-powered tools for their health needs.
